Frequently Asked Questions about Loft Ocotillo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Loft Ocotillo Apartment?

The average rent for a Loft Apartment in Ocotillo is $1,947.

What is the largest Loft Ocotillo Apartment for rent?

Today's Loft apartment with the most square footage in Ocotillo is a 1,294 square feet unit starting from $1,344 at Almeria at Ocotillo.

What is the average size for Ocotillo Loft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Loft rental in Ocotillo is currently at 674 sq ft.
